Candied apples and pears (lazy option)

Ingredients

Apples 3 Kg
Pears 3.7 kg
Sugar 3 Kg
Lemon acid 3 tsp
powdered sugar 200 g

Cooking method

  • I cut the fruit on a cube cutter to KM Kenwood (preferably larger), sprinkled it with sugar and left it for 12 hours (overnight) for the fruit to give juice. In the morning I brought it to a boil, added citric acid (try it, the amount depends on the apples) and set it aside until evening. Fruit pieces have become transparent (glassy). I repeated the procedure 2 more times (in the morning and again in the evening). I cooled it down, took the fruit out of the syrup, poured it into a colander and left it overnight to drain the syrup. In the morning I put the fruits on Travolka trays, turned on 50 * and dried until tender. Sprinkled with powdered sugar. All!!! Very easy, lazy, simple and very tasty. They are eaten like seeds.

Note

You can get different colors by adding cherry, raspberry or strawberry syrup or other fruits to the syrup when boiling. It will also be beautiful.
This volume of 6.7-7 kg fruit just fits on 9 Travolka pallets.
Output of finished products, candied fruits 3 kg.

Rituslya, it all depends on what kind of dryer you have, as well as the thickness of the layer of scattered fruits on the pallet in the dryer. If strictly in one layer, somewhere about 10 hours, if you fall asleep as I am on the pallet, as much as fit, then from 20 to 30 hours. Just drop in the dryer and watch. You can take a break, then be sure to open the dryer door, it will cool down, if necessary, turn it on again.

Iri55, they will be a little "rubbery", when pressed, moisture is not felt. "Pebbles" should not be dry. I don't know how else to explain.
When in doubt, turn off the dryer, let it cool down and try again. Not dry, turn the dryer back on. It is better to underdry candied fruits than overdry them.
